History

The Corgi Inu is a mix between a Pembroke Welsh Corgi and a Shiba Inu. Both breeds have long histories, with the Corgi originating from Wales and the Shiba Inu from Japan. The Pembroke Welsh Corgi is known for its intelligence, loyalty, and herding abilities, while the Shiba Inu is revered for its independence, alertness, and agility.

The Black Mouth Cur, on the other hand, is a breed that hails from the southern United States. Originally used for hunting and herding, these dogs are known for their strength, endurance, and loyalty. They are also highly intelligent and excel in various activities such as agility and obedience training.

When these two breeds are crossed, the resulting offspring inherit a blend of qualities from both parents. The Corgi Inu with Black Mouth Cur is a versatile and loving dog that is equally suited for work and play.

Appearance

The appearance of a Corgi Inu mixed with Black Mouth Cur can vary greatly, depending on which traits are inherited from each parent. Generally, these dogs are medium-sized with a sturdy build. They may have the short legs and long body of a Corgi, combined with the pointed ears and curled tail of a Shiba Inu.

The coat of a Corgi Inu with Black Mouth Cur is usually short and dense, with a mix of colors such as black, tan, white, and red. Their eyes are typically dark and almond-shaped, giving them a captivating and alert expression.

Care Requirements

Like all dogs, the Corgi Inu mixed with Black Mouth Cur requires proper care and attention to ensure their health and happiness. They should receive regular exercise to keep them mentally and physically stimulated. Daily walks, playtime, and training sessions are essential for their well-being.

They also need a balanced diet to maintain their energy levels and overall health. High-quality food that is appropriate for their age, size, and activity level is recommended. Regular visits to the veterinarian for check-ups and vaccinations are also important to prevent any health issues.

Grooming requirements for the Corgi Inu with Black Mouth Cur are minimal. Their short coat only requires occasional brushing to remove loose hair and keep it looking shiny. Bathing should be done as needed, typically every few months or if they get dirty from outdoor activities.

Lastly, socialization and training are crucial for this crossbreed. Early socialization with other dogs and people will help them become well-adjusted and friendly pets. Obedience training is also important to establish boundaries and good behavior.
